Supported Device Hardware
The Cisco Nexus 7000 Series device must include the following hardware:
  • One or two supervisor modules, each with at least 120 MB of available bootflash or slot0 memory
  • One or more I/O modules
  • One or more fabric modules
  • Two fabric fan tray modules
  • Two system fan tray modules
You must be able to access the system through a console, SSH, or Telnet.
You must have administrator privileges to work with the Nexus 7000 Series device.
Supported Device Operating Systems
The Cisco Nexus 7000 Series device must be running the Cisco NX-OS operating system, which is used 
to perform the EPLD upgrades.
